Water Cut Warning for Ankara: ASKİ Announces Scheduled Interruption

Share
Share

Ankara, April 1, 2026 – The Ankara Water and Sewerage Administration (ASKİ) General Directorate announced that several neighborhoods will experience water cuts between 4:00 AM and 12:00 PM today, April 1, 2026. The interruption is due to a malfunction in the main transmission line supplying the Çankaya district.

Malfunction at P-3 Pumping Station Causes Supply Interruption

According to a statement released by ASKİ, a malfunction occurred at the outlet of the P-3 Pumping Station behind AŞTİ in Söğütözü Mahallesi. This station is crucial for supplying water to the Çankaya district via a 1600-millimeter diameter main transmission line.

The announcement noted that while the repair work is scheduled to be completed by 12:00 PM, it may take additional time for the water lines to refill and for water to reach higher elevations within the affected areas. Residents are advised to prepare for potential delays in the full restoration of water supply.
